Stable Version 1.0.0 (OutSystems 11)
Published on 18 Feb by 
Stable Version 1.0.0 (OutSystems 11)
Published on 18 Feb by 


Toolbox to use in multi-language applications. Returns the user locale based on the browser, device, operating system or application server default language.
Read More

LocaleToolbox is composed of 3 actions:

  • GetBrowserLocale - returns the locale based on the user's browser default language. Can be used in a mobile application and in this scenario it will return the locale of the user's device.
  • GetOSLocale - returns the locale installed with the operating system.
  • GetServerLocale - returns the locale of the server where the application is running.

This can be used to get the user's locale and set it using the "SetCurrentLocal" action in a multi-language application. 

If the application is prepared to handle the returned locale, it will translate it, otherwise, it will stay as is.

Reviews (2)
27 Mar (3 weeks ago)
in version 1.0.0
Just what I needed
25 Feb
in version 1.0.0
great app. 5*
Functional libraries & utilities, Other functions & libraries
Support Options
This component is not supported by OutSystems. You may use the discussion forums to leave suggestions or obtain best-effort support from the community, including from Pedro Marques who created this component.
LocaleToolbox has no dependencies.
Component Consumers
No consumers yet.
Weekly Downloads